Aspartame as a Sweetener A Comprehensive Overview
Aspartame, a low-calorie sweetener, has garnered significant attention since its discovery in the 1960s. It is widely used in various food and beverage products due to its intense sweetness—approximately 200 times sweeter than sucrose (common table sugar). As industries continue to innovate and consumer demands shift toward healthier options, aspartame has become a popular choice for those looking to reduce their sugar intake while still enjoying sweet flavors.
Composition and Structure
Chemically, aspartame is a dipeptide methyl ester composed of two amino acids aspartic acid and phenylalanine. Upon ingestion, aspartame breaks down into its constituent amino acids and methanol, all of which naturally occur in various foods at far greater quantities than that contained in aspartame. This breakdown process is essential for understanding both its safety and utility as a sweetener.
Popular Uses
Aspartame is prevalent in many low-calorie or diet products including soft drinks, sugar-free gums, yogurt, and various snack foods. Its popularity is primarily due to its ability to provide sweetness without the extra calories associated with sugar. For individuals with conditions such as obesity or diabetes, aspartame can be an effective tool for managing calorie intake and blood sugar levels.
Safety and Regulation
The safety of aspartame has been a topic of debate for many years. Regulatory bodies, including the U.S. Food and Drug Administration (FDA), the European Food Safety Authority (EFSA), and the World Health Organization (WHO), have conducted extensive reviews and studies to assess its safety. The consensus among these organizations is that aspartame is safe for human consumption within established acceptable daily intake (ADI) levels, which is set at 50 milligrams per kilogram of body weight by the FDA.
However, it's important to note that individuals with the genetic disorder phenylketonuria (PKU) must avoid aspartame, as they cannot metabolize phenylalanine, one of its components. For the general population, numerous studies have not found any conclusive evidence linking aspartame to serious health risks, including cancer, obesity, or neurological disorders.
Controversies and Misconceptions
Despite the overwhelming evidence supporting its safety, aspartame has been the subject of numerous controversies and myths. Misinformation propagated via social media, unverified studies, and anecdotal claims have led some consumers to avoid products containing aspartame. Critics often cite reports of headaches, dizziness, and other health issues, but scientific studies have largely failed to substantiate these claims.
It's essential for consumers to approach such controversies with a critical lens, focusing on peer-reviewed research and guidance from reputable health organizations instead of anecdotal evidence.
The Future of Aspartame
As health trends evolve and consumers increasingly seek natural or alternative sweetening agents like stevia and monk fruit extract, aspartame's market presence could face additional challenges. However, due to its long history, extensive research backing, and wide acceptance among food manufacturers, it remains a staple in the low-calorie sweetener market.
As the global population continues to grapple with rising rates of obesity and related health issues, aspartame may still play a significant role. The ability to sweeten foods and beverages without adding significant calories makes it a continued point of interest for researchers and health advocates alike.
